magician 发表于 2023-7-23 09:37:05

接口配置了脚本后运行没有任何反应






在服务管理,中添加了一个接口,想通过指定应用和流程获取已完成工作数据内容,并自动添加到自建表中,但是我脚本写完后运行了 ,自建表并没有新的数据写入。

下图是接口的脚本配置:

代码如下


var data = {
   "applicationList" : ["d6302494-7205-4e5b-abac-d8fcf94e3579"],
   // "activityName" : "结束",
   

}

;

var action = this.Actions.load("x_processplatform_assemble_surface");
       action.WorkCompletedAction.manageListFilterPaging(//平台封装好的方法
      1,2,//uri的参数
      data,//body请求参数
      function( json ){ //服务调用成功的回调函数, json为服务传回的数据
         data = json.data; //为变量data赋值
         data1 = json.data1;
         var table = new this.Table("newTable");
         var data1 = {
// //      applicationList ="d6302494-7205-4e5b-abac-d8fcf94e3579",
//       //activityName ="结束",
//       //stringValue02 = "",
       "select": stringValue01,

         }
      

            table.insertRow( data1 );

      }.bind(this),
   function( json ){ //服务调用失败的回调函数, json为服务传回的数据
      data = json.data; //为变量data赋值
   }.bind(this)
    );

点击立即运行,有执行结果,日志中也没报错,日志截图如下,是哪里配置不对么,附上日志附件,日志中最后那部分是运行服务脚本接口的日志记录








论坛管理员 发表于 2023-7-24 09:53:53



您加一些输出print,日志查看器里跟踪一下

magician 发表于 2023-7-25 16:30:48

本帖最后由 magician 于 2023-7-25 16:34 编辑


论坛管理员 发表于 2023-7-24 09:53
您加一些输出print,日志查看器里跟踪一下
调整了下脚本,添加了输出,然后控制台好像并没有报错,但是数据也没有插入自建表中


论坛管理员 发表于 2023-7-26 09:23:38

stringValue01也没数据呀,您data1打印出来看一看,您table表里那么多字段,这里data1为什么只有一个select?
页: [1]
查看完整版本: 接口配置了脚本后运行没有任何反应